What is an Agile Project Scrum Master?

An Agile Project Scrum Master is a professional responsible for facilitating the Scrum framework within a project team. They help coordinate and guide the team through Agile practices, ensuring that the team adheres to Scrum principles and values. The Scrum Master removes obstacles, fosters collaboration, and acts as a bridge between the development team and stakeholders. Their goal is to support the team in delivering high-quality products efficiently and continuously improving processes.

How does a Scrum Master typically facilitate collaboration between cross-functional teams in an Agile environment?

A Scrum Master plays a crucial role in fostering collaboration by organizing and moderating regular Scrum ceremonies such as daily stand-ups, sprint planning, reviews, and retrospectives. They help remove impediments, encourage open communication, and ensure all team members—including developers, testers, and product owners—are aligned on project goals. By promoting transparency and a culture of continuous improvement, Scrum Masters help teams stay focused and work effectively together to deliver high-quality products.

What is the difference between Agile Project Scrum Master vs Product Owner?

AspectAgile Project Scrum MasterProduct Owner
Primary RoleFacilitates Scrum processes, removes impediments, coaches teamDefines product vision, manages backlog, prioritizes features
CertificationsCSM, PSMCSM, PSPO
Work EnvironmentWorks closely with Scrum team, Scrum meetingsCollaborates with stakeholders, product development teams
FocusProcess facilitation and team supportProduct value and stakeholder needs

The Agile Project Scrum Master and Product Owner roles are both essential in Scrum teams but serve different functions. The Scrum Master focuses on facilitating the Scrum process and supporting the team, while the Product Owner manages the product backlog and prioritizes features to maximize value. Understanding these distinctions helps organizations assign the right responsibilities and ensure effective Agile implementation.
